2018 Mount Eden Estate Bottled Cabernet Sauvignon, Santa Cruz Mountains
|
Reviews:94 pts Wine Enthusiast Magazine Cellar Selection November 2022
93 pts Wine Spectator November 2022
The nature of high-altitude, cool, coastal Bordeaux blends
is refreshingly different. Lower alcohols and more soil-driven flavors with
good acidity are what we deliver, with our constant theme, longevity, always
present.
In
2018, although technically a drought year, the harvest started in late
September and ran until mid-October. Cool temperatures prevailed, allowing for
a relaxed pace. All fermentations were natural, with no additions. After two
years in barrel, it was bottled unfined and unfiltered
This
Cabernet is very expressive on the nose with scents of brown spice, plum,
cherry and of course, black currant. Relatively restrained tannins on the
palate with flavors of currant, sage, and mint, powerful yet with beautiful
restraint.
Expect
many years of development in the bottle.
Total Production: 1,306 cases
